The brokenness in his own life has led to incredible compassion., James J. Dunne III grew up in the Long Island village of Babylon, 40-odd miles east of Manhattan. James "Jimmy" Dunne, 61, of New York, N.Y., attempted to qualify for the U.S. Mid-Amateur on Sept. 11, 2001. On 9/11, Dunne would have been working in his office at Sandler ONeill (now Piper Sandler) in the south tower of the World Trade Center, but he was out trying to qualify for the U.S. Mid-Amateur instead.
